    British Bulldog vs French Bulldog: Which Is Right for Your Australian Family?

    British Bulldogs and French Bulldogs are both brachycephalic companion breeds — both calm, both affectionate, both in need of careful heat management in the Australian climate. The choice between them is a lifestyle question about size, temperament, and what daily life with your dog looks like. The choice of program within whichever breed you choose is a health question — and that question matters more than which breed you pick.

    Main Register vs Limited Register: British Bulldog Registration Explained

    Every ANKC-registered British Bulldog puppy in Australia is placed on either the Main Register or the Limited Register. The choice is not about the quality of the puppy — it is about what the new owner is entitled to do with the dog.
